Abstract

Ketia (or ketiau) oil is the oil obtained from the kernel of the genus Madhuca and/or Ganua which can be found in the Parit region of Perak' At ambient temperature,the ketia oil is liquid with some cloudiness. It is a dirty, greenish brown in colour. Total saturated fatty acids in the oil is about 43 percent. The dominant fatty acid is oleic (49%) followed by palmitic acid (28V%),stearic acid (15%),linoleic acid( 8V%) and others.C52 triglyceride is the most abundant followed by C54 and C50 in decreasing order.
